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will arrive at your property and assess the damage. We’ll identify the source of the water, find out the extent of the damage, and create a customized plan to restore your home.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and ensure we don’t miss any areas.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using our powerful pumps and wet vacuums, we’ll extract the standing water from your property. Our team will work efficiently to remove as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Next, we’ll use our advanced dr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from your property. Our team will set up dehumidifiers and air movers to ensure your home is dry and comfortable.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once your property is dry, our team will clean and sanitize all affected areas. We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to remove any remaining moisture, dirt, and debris.

Step 5: Restoration and Repairs

Finally, our team will make any necessary repairs to your property. We’ll work with you to ensure your home is restored to its original condition, and we’ll provide you with a comprehensive report outlining the work we’ve done.

Standing Water Removal Cost In Bremerton, WA

The cost of standing water removal can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Bremerton, WA. Our estimates are based on the following factors: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and number of dehumidifiers required
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of cleaning required
Restoration and repairs $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of damage and complexity of repairs
More services (e.g., mold remediation, structural repair) $1,000 – $5,000 Severity of damage and complexity of services required

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and consultation with our team. We offer free estimates and are happy to answer any questions you may have.

Common Questions About Standing Water Removal

Q: What causes standing water in my home?

A: Standing water can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, flooding, leaky pipes, and appliance malfunctions.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a solution.

Q: How long does standing water removal take?

A: The length of time it takes to remove standing water depends on the severity and size of the affected area. Our team will work efficiently to get the job done, but it’s not uncommon for the process to take several days to a week.

Q: Is standing water removal covered by insurance?

A: In some cases, standing water removal may be covered by insurance. But, it’s essential to review your policy and consult with our team to find out the specifics of your coverage.

Q: Can I handle standing water removal myself?

A: While it’s possible to handle small leaks or water spills yourself, larger issues need professional expertise and equipment. Our team has the training and experience to handle even the most complex standing water removal jobs.
